  • long-term careDecreased Risk of Falls: One of the most common causes of severe—and sometimes fatal—injuries in seniors is falling. Physical therapy uses a wide variety of treatments to increase strength, flexibility, and coordination, ultimately reducing the risk of a fall.
  • Reduced Pain: The symptoms of common diseases such as arthritis can be quite painful. Physical therapists use cold and hot treatments to reduce pain and swelling. They also target the source of the pain by providing exercise and applying physical techniques to preserve the strength of the joints.
  • Improved Quality of Life: Apart from easing pain and building strength, physical therapy improves the quality of life and overall health for senior citizens. It helps them live independently by boosting their confidence and giving them the strength to accomplish daily activities without risking injury.
